摘要:
背景知识: 信号机制是进程之间相互传递消息的一种方法,信号全称为软中断信号,也有人称作软中断。从它的命名可以看出,它的实质和使用很象中断。所以,信号可以说是进程控制的一部分。 软中断信号(signal,又简称为信号)用来通知进程发生了异步事件。进程之间可以互相通过系统调用kill发送软中断信号。... 阅读全文
摘要:
所有函数所需的头文件请用man手册查阅,这里都不写了使用共享内存步骤:① 开辟一块共享内存shmget② 允许本进程使用共某块共享内存shmat③ 写入/读取删除共享内存步骤①禁止本进程使用这块共享内存shmdt②删除这块共享内存shmctl或者命令行下ipcrm1、创建共享内存任务描述:使用shm... 阅读全文
摘要:
背景知识:在前一个实训中我们介绍了进程,但有时人们认为用fork调用来创建新进程的代价太高。在这种情况下,如果能让一个进程同时做零件事情或至少看起来是这样将会非常有用。而且,你可能希望能有两件或更多的事情以一种非常紧密的方式同时发生。这就是需要线程发挥作用的时候了。线程,有时被称为轻量级进程(Lig... 阅读全文